Psychologists hold a doctoral degree (PhD or PsyD) and specialize in both therapy and psychological assessment. They are uniquely qualified to administer and interpret neuropsychological tests, cognitive assessments, and diagnostic evaluations for learning disabilities, ADHD, autism, and personality disorders. In most states they cannot prescribe medication, but they work closely with prescribers.
